180W small-chassis server power supply with 24-pin motherboard, 4-pin CPU, SATA and notebook optical-drive connectors
The WMtec PS-4181-7 is a 180 W power supply designed for small-form-factor server chassis. It fits systems that require the HP 793073-001 or 797009-001 part numbers. The unit delivers power through a 24-pin motherboard connector, a 4-pin CPU connector, SATA drive connectors and a notebook optical-drive connector. It is intended for administrators replacing a failed unit in compatible HP small-chassis servers.
Under sustained load the supply maintains its rated 180 W output without relying on short-term peak headroom. The 24-pin, 4-pin and SATA rails share the same power budget, so total draw across all connectors must stay within the 180 W limit. Systems with multiple drives or higher-wattage CPUs may exceed this budget during prolonged workloads. Builders needing more continuous power for additional components should consider a higher-capacity unit.
The 19.8 × 8.5 × 5.2 cm enclosure uses an internal fan to move air across the components during normal operation. Acoustic output and power draw at the wall will vary with the actual load placed on the 180 W rating. No further thermal, noise or efficiency specifications are provided by the manufacturer.
